  24. ...reminds me of the time... on Morse Code Faster Than SMS · · Score: 1

    I tried to add up a series of numbers in excel faster than an old Chinese accountant in Gonzhou who used an abacus.

    It was about 100 five digit numbers with 2 decimal places. I thought I would show him what a neat invention the computer was since he had never seen or used one before.

    He did it in less than a quarter of the time it took me, and I am fast with the numeric keypad.

    After that, I smiled, shook his hand, and never, ever tried to tell him the computer was better for his job.

    It was humiliating.
